Radius of sphere is increased by 50%. By how much percentage
is surface area is increased?
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/ aditi joshi
let original radius=100
original surface area lets say it x =4 * (22/7) * 100 *100
new radius=100 + 50% of 100=150
new surface area lets say it y = 4 * (22/7)* 150* 150
increase in surface area=((y-x)/x) * 100
i.e.
((4*(22/7)*150*150 - 4*(22/7)*100 *100) / (4*(22/7)*100*100))*100
=125
so the answer is 125%.

Answer / arvind yeram
r1 = initial radius
r2 = final radius
s1 = 4πr1^2
s2 = 4πr2^2
r2 = 50/100r1+r1 = 3/2r1
s2 = 4π9/4r1^2
%increase = (9/4-1)*100
= 5/4*100
= 125
